How do moving companies calculate costs?

While local movers generally charge by the hour, long distance movers tend to charge by the load — $2000-$5000 per load, to be exact, and $. 50 per pound. This means that it doesn't only matter how much stuff you have, but how heavy it is. Another way movers calculate costs is using linear feet.

One more aspect that can terrific affect your relocating spending plan is the choice of the moving date. Just how early you reserve your local or cross country move is essential for reducing your relocating prices, but timing your reservation right can be widely valuable to your moving budget plan. Throughout the height of the moving season (May-- September, weekend breaks, holidays, first and also last days of a month), your relocating company can bill you as much as 20% more than their basic prices. What do Movers make an hour?

Salary: Movers typically make between $12 and $13 an hour, or about $23,000 a year, while licensed drivers make $15 to $16 an hour, or $26,000. Movers are often given tips, which can help supplement their income. "On 50 to 60 per cent [of jobs], they actually get tips," Mr. Resnick said.

Is Mayflower moving expensive?

Mayflower moving cost

A long-distance move with Mayflower costs an average of around $5,000. Factors like the distance traveled, weight of household items and time of year significantly affect the price.
